      The validity of the no-slip boundary conditions for Newtonian fluids is a classical problem that has come to question again by recent microfluid research. The authors study the problem of effective boundary conditions at a rough surface and derive error estimates for a no-slip condition in terms of the roughness properties. Moreover, more accurate boundary conditions of Navier type are provided. The work extends that of \textit{A. Basson} and the last author [Commun. Pure Appl. Math. 61, No. 7, 941--987 (2008; Zbl 1179.35207)] and the last author and \textit{N. Masmoudi} [Commun. Math. Phys. 295, No. 1, 99--137 (2010; Zbl 1193.35130)].
